Sequoyah 2 - Acceptance Review of LAR Requesting to Allow Use of One of the SB Dome Penetrations (TAC No. ME7026)

By letter dated August 31, 2011, Tennessee Valley Authority (TVA or the licensee) submitted a license amendment for Sequoyah Nuclear Plant (SQN), Unit 2. This license amendment proposes to temporarily revise the Technical Specifications (TS) to allow opening of one of the penetration hatches in the Shield Building dome for up to 5 hours0.208 days <br />0.0298 weeks <br />0.00685 months <br /> per day, 6 days per calendar week while in Modes 1 through 4 during SQN, Unit 2 Cycle 18, and until entering Mode 5 at the start of the SQN, Unit 2 fall 2012 refueling outage. The purpose of this e-mail is to provide the results of the U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C) staffs acceptance review of this amendment request. The acceptance review was performed to determine if there is sufficient technical information in scope and depth to allow the NRC staff to complete its detailed technical review. The acceptance review is also intended to identify whether the application has any readily apparent information insufficiencies in its characterization of the regulatory requirements or the licensing basis of the plant.

The NRC staff has reviewed your application and concluded that it does provide technical information in sufficient detail to enable the NRC staff to complete its detailed technical review and make an independent assessment regarding the acceptability of the proposed amendment in terms of regulatory requirements and the protection of public health and safety and the environment. Given the lesser scope and depth of the acceptance review as compared to the detailed technical review, there may be instances in which issues that impact the NRC staffs ability to complete the detailed technical review are identified despite completion of an adequate acceptance review. If additional information is needed, you will be advised by separate correspondence.
